I'm planning to do a ITR LUG 5 conversion on a 92-95 civic coupe lsi (it's the same as a usdm DX i beleave)
the car has no rear disc's and swaybar... the front disc's suck en the swaybar is crap..!!!

Can i put the complete ITR suspension on my civic...?? upper/lower control arms, front knuckle/hub assembly, swaybars and ITR shocks/springs ..everything!!!???
I know that the rear trailing arm assembly fitts but will the lower and upper control arms fitt? (and what about the SWAYBAR?????)
Somebody told me that the ITR LCA is longer and that tis will never fit my coupe...!!
I really want to fit the rearswaybar and shocks!!!. (the ITR shock is conected different to the ITR LCA than the civic)
Can this be done????

Wil the ITR master cylinder and booster fitt my civic???
